WebOct 1, 2024 · Choledocholithiasis can predispose to biliary pancreatitis and cholangitis, both of which are associated with significant morbidity and mortality. Although patients with choledocholithiasis may be asymptomatic, most present with right upper-quadrant or epigastric pain, jaundice, fever, nausea, or vomiting.
